Many online tools produce a single estimate based on generic assumptions. In real Madera claims, those assumptions can break down because:
- Work injury timelines vary. Some injuries are sudden (a slip, a lifting incident), while others show up gradually—especially with repetitive labor.
- Wage details matter. If your pay included overtime or shift differentials, a rough calculator may not model your real earnings history accurately.
- Medical opinions don’t update on a spreadsheet schedule. Treating providers may document restrictions after stabilization, and that timing can change the settlement posture.
Instead of treating an online result like a promise, use it to identify what you should verify—your wage base, treatment record completeness, and whether your restrictions were supported in writing.
